Secure Your Privacy: Wipe Out EXIF Data From Photos

When you capture a picture with your digital camera or smartphone, it includes valuable information known as EXIF data. This metadata can reveal sensitive details like your location, date and time of capture, camera model, and even GPS coordinates. While useful for photographers and researchers, this data can also present a privacy risk if it falls into the wrong hands. Luckily, there are several methods to effectively delete EXIF data from your photos, ensuring your privacy remains protected.
